I got it done with a punch and a hammer to unscrew that little nut thing. Pretty easy, just take your time so you don't gouge up your paint. Hardest part is getting the wire through the kick panel.

After 5 years, that Tom's antenna is still shiny on the base, but the mast is a bit faded.
